Vendor stands in the way of Boston's plans to create a "world class theatre district."
"The city wants to build the ''Times Square of Boston," envisioned with towering lighted billboards and searchlights glazing the sky. The Hub Ticket Agency owner, who now sells from a trailer, has hired a lawyer and said he is fighting the development. He hinted that he might be appeased by a spot in a new building planned for the location, at the corner of Stuart and Tremont streets."
